Removing an Entire Half of the Pelvic Bone

Alaska rates for HCPCS 27077

Removes a whole half of the pelvic bone together with the tumor growing in it, taking a wide margin of surrounding tissue to make sure the growth is fully cleared. It is a major operation for bone cancer, and reconstruction or a supportive brace is usually needed afterward.

How much does Removing an Entire Half of the Pelvic Bone cost?

$7,244

Typical negotiated rate. In Alaska,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$7,244 for this service. The price depends on where it is billed: about $7,244 from a physician practice, and about $5,129 from a hospital or other facility. The two figures are alternatives, not parts of one bill.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 6 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
